Another very interesting comment:

Since all other bridges were blown up, they rushed through the center. Abrams, sitting under cover in the woods and on the hill across the river began shooting while advancing in a dash. As a result, by the rules game ended at 6.45 since enemy forces fell below 30 percent of the start. Just like in the U.S. doctrine (albeit unintentionally [:D]) Creating a "kill zone" at a convenient location for themselves, limiting ways to approach the enemy, which compels him to go straight through [unknown word] "kill zone ', and then - the destruction and disruption of enemy [:)]


The author played Time to Dance as NATO.
